From Manager to Mentor: Nurturing Inspirational Leadership Skills
Transitioning over a managerial role to mentorship requires a shift in perspective. While managers often focus on tasks and performance, mentors cultivate growth and inspiration and guidance. This evolution involves sharpening skills like active listening, empathy, and the ability to offer constructive feedback that empowers individuals within reach their full potential.
By fostering a supportive atmosphere where open communication thrives, mentors can ignite passion and personal and professional development. Inspiring leadership originates from a genuine desire to see others prosper, building a positive impact that extends far beyond the realm of daily tasks.
